内容导航:


一、excel中如何统计字数


要完成此任务,请在数组公式中使用 SUMIF、LEN、TRIM 和 SUBSTITUTE 函数。

示例
如果您将示例复制到空白工作表中,可能会更易于理解该示例。

复制示例的方法

创建空白工作簿或工作表。
在“帮助”主题中,选择示例。
注释 不要选择行或列标题。

按 Ctrl+C。
在工作表中,选择单元格 A1,然后按 Ctrl+V。
要在查看结果和查看返回结果的公式之间进行切换,请按 Ctrl+`(重音符),或者在“公式”选项卡上的“公式审核”组中单击“显示公式”按钮。
在本例中,该公式返回值 7,以反映区域包含由空格分隔的三十七个单词。是用多个空格分隔单词,还是单词以空格开头或结尾,是没有区别的。函数 TRIM 可删除单元格文本中的额外空格、起始空格及结尾空格。为了统计指定区域中的总字数,数组公式会统计该区域的每个单元格中的字数,之后函数 SUM 会将每个单元格的值相加以获得总数。

多吃蔬菜! 闻玫瑰花香。 无雨的日子... 钟!
星期五 星期六 星期日 星期一
带妈妈去吃饭 给狗洗澡 步行马拉松 求职面试
永不放弃! 过有意义的一天! 施压! 不断前进!
公式 说明(结果)
=SUM(IF(LEN(TRIM(A1:D4))=0,0,LEN(TRIM(A1:D4))-LEN(SUBSTITUTE(A1:D4," ",""))+1)) 对单元格区域 A1:D4 中的字数进行计数 (37)

注释

为了避免循环引用,一定要在要统计字数的区域以外的单元格中输入公式。一定要更改公式中的区域引用来反映要统计字数的单词所在的单元格区域。
要输入数组公式,请选择包含该公式的单元格,按 F2,然后按 Ctrl+Shift+Enter。


二、问下大家excel中如何统计字数


统计字数可以使用LEN或LENB函数。

以下图为例,计算A1单元格的字数

B1单元格输入=LEN(A1)

结果为5,表示A1单元格共有5个字符。

知识扩展:

LEN 返回文本字符串中的字符数。
LENB 返回文本字符串中用于代表字符的字节数。

要点 函数 LEN 面向使用单字节字符集 (SBCS) 的语言,而函数 LENB 面向使用双字节字符集 (DBCS) 的语言。您计算机上的默认语言设置对返回值的影响方式如下:
无论默认语言设置如何,函数 LEN 始终将每个字符(不管是单字节还是双字节)按 1 计数。
当启用支持 DBCS 的语言的编辑并将其设置为默认语言时,函数 LENB 会将每个双字节字符按 2 计数,否则,函数 LENB 会将每个字符按 1 计数。
支持 DBCS 的语言包括日语、中文(简体)、中文(繁体)以及朝鲜语。
语法
LEN(text)
LENB(text)
Text 必需。要查找其长度的文本。空格将作为字符进行计数。
以上图为例:

如果B1输入=LENB(A1)

结果为7,因为中文字符都是双字节的,每个汉字计算为2,如下图